Check Engine Light Flashing

A flashing check engine light on a 2019 Mercedes-Benz SLC-Class is a serious warning — it often indicates an active misfire that can damage the catalytic converter and compromise engine performance. 2019 Mercedes-Benz SLC-Class Check Engine Light Codes

Common check engine light codes for the 2019 Mercedes-Benz SLC-Class include P0420 (catalytic converter efficiency), P0171/P0174 (fuel trim/system lean), P0300–P0304 (random/multiple cylinder misfires), and P0135 (oxygen sensor heater circuit). Each carries costs if ignored: catalytic failure can lead to expensive replacement, poor fuel economy and drivability issues reduce ownership satisfaction, and misfires can damage internal components.
